Taylor Parker

Geochemist Specialist

Meet Taylor! Our geochemist specialist, and proud Santa Cruz local, joined the team full time two years ago after completing a six-month internship. After obtaining her bachelor’s degree in environmental science at the University of Notre Dame, Taylor wanted to come back home. The Hermosa project was a great opportunity to start her career and she joined as an intern with the Environment and Permitting Team.  

During her internship, Taylor developed a strong interest in geochemistry as she enjoyed learning how chemical analysis could guide mining operations and improve their efficiency. South32 has encouraged that interest by supporting her through her master’s degree with a research project based on Hermosa, with a focus in geochemistry. Taylor is now in her second year of her studies while working full time as a geochemist specialist.  

Growing up in Nogales, Taylor brings a unique perspective to her role by deeply caring about the community’s well-being and ensuring that her efforts have a meaningful lasting impact. Working for this project has exceeded her expectations, and values the work being done at Hermosa, “It’s a great opportunity to be able to support a mining project that is environmentally conscious.”

With her background in environmental sciences, mining was not in her career plans, however, when talking about what made her want to work at South32 she says, “I wanted to come back, and South32 Hermosa is going to lead the way in sustainable mining while advancing the clean energy revolution.”

Today, Taylor provides technical support for environmental permits and studies on operational geochemical management, manages geochemical data and oversees geochemical fieldwork. She says one of the biggest challenges about working for the first time in mining is not knowing enough, “It was intimidating at first, because I was not familiar with mining, but now, I enjoy every day when I get to learn and work with different departments.”  

Beyond her role at South32, Taylor loves animals and enjoys spending time at the zoo, playing with her cat, and having fun with her loved ones.
